Disco Bloodbath began life as an irregular speakeasy party in the basement of a Caribbean restaurant on the wrong end of East London's Amhurst Road. The three residents - Damon Martin, Dan Beaumont and Ben Pistor - swiftly gained notoriety for their unique blend of raw disco, spaced-out italo, vintage house and proto-techno and have taken the Bloodbath sound to some of the UK's most discerning dancefloors. Fabric, Bugged Out, Bestival, The Big Chill, secretsundaze, Horse Meat Disco, Lovebox, The Warehouse Project and Matter have all played host to the Disco Bloodbath sound. In the last couple of years the boys have been going global traveling to gigs in Japan, Berlin, Ibiza, Paris, Croatia, Dubai, Barcelona and Snowbombing festival in Austria amongst others.
Disco Bloodbath have also been busy in the studio on remix duties for the likes of Franz Ferdinand, Little Boots, White Lies, The Monarchy The Aliens, and more. Each of the residents is also working on original music through various other projects.
